Transaction 65e3a7fb41cf9455b8a3807332f853510bdf268c3c8283f2010dc2bed1e36da3

1 Input
1 Outputs
  • 65e3a7fb41cf9455b8a3807332f853510bdf268c3c8283f2010dc2bed1e36da3:0
  • value  17212335
    address  bc1q04atmpudd4p7uwmkjdgwduu4xcpjrf32y6xrfrm3j2d0fjs0hr8qsyfqv3